On offshore drilling units, the lifeboat motors shall be operated in the ahead and astern position at least once each _______________.
AI Explanation
The correct answer is B) week.
The requirement to operate the lifeboat motors in the ahead and astern position at least once a week is specified in the regulations for offshore drilling units. This ensures the lifeboat motors are regularly tested and maintained to be ready for emergency use. Performing this test weekly helps identify any issues with the motors before they become serious problems.
